How to drive the unpaved road to Col des Anies?
Col des Anies is a high mountain peak at an elevation of 2.134m (7,001ft) above sea level, located in the Pyrénées-Atlantiques department in France.
Where is Col des Anies?
The peak is located in the Nouvelle-Aquitaine region, in the south-western part of the country, near the Spanish border.
Is the road to Col des Anies unpaved?
The road to the summit is totally unpaved, with loose gravel and rocks. It is a chairlift access trail. It’s a very steep drive. A 4x4 vehicle is required. It’s closed to private vehicles.
How long is the road to Col des Anies?
Starting from Arette la Pierre Saint-Martin, the road to the summit is 4 km long. Over this distance, the elevation gain is 525 m and the average gradient is 13.12%.
Is the road to Col des Anies open year-round?
Set high in the Pyrénées mountain range, the road is closed in winters. It’s usually open from June to October.
